**Q: How do I access the Brindlewood partner SFTP drop?**

New hires at Fennimore Logistics should first request the drop role from their team lead, then verify the host fingerprint against the onboarding wiki before connecting. Files from Brindlewood arrive nightly and must not be renamed. If the service account is ever locked out, recovery requires the passphrase held by the integrations team, shown below.

recovery phrase for yajop-tagef: quenael-zoriel-aldael-quenax-druion

Step 4: Load test the checkout flow

Before flipping traffic to the new Cartwheel checkout service, hammer it with the synthetic order generator. Aim for roughly double peak Black Friday volume from the Norbeck staging cluster, and watch the payment-stub latency — if it climbs past 300ms, stop and ping the platform folks. The generator reads its target settings from the values shown below.

config for bahop-baduf:
[kasion]
team = lamath
access_code = ac_d807e5
host = kasion.paliqcloud.corp
port = 4000
owner = julix.tamvan
peer = frair.qorvelsoft.local

## Authentication

Quick note for the weekly eng sync: incremental rebuilds on Mossfern now hit the internal diff service instead of doing full site regens, which is why builds dropped from 9 minutes to 40 seconds. The catch: the rebuild worker needs a key for the diff endpoint, and the old anonymous access is gone. Drop the key into your local `.mossfern` config before demoing anything Thursday. For the shared staging box, use this key:

app token of hawif-kafof = kto15_B3AN0KfpZRy4TLc

Subject: DR drill Thursday — Quillhaven cache postmortem

Team,

DR drill runs Thursday 09:00. We'll replay the stale-cache incident from the Marleth postmortem: expired entries served for 40 minutes after the purge job stalled. Support owns failover verification. Read the postmortem first. Restore the warm standby using the passphrase below.

vault phrase of yaguf-hahaf = druath-holix